How to Register for PMDC MDCAT 2026: Step-by-Step Account Creation Guide

For aspiring medical and dental students in Pakistan, the Medical and Dental College Admission Test (MDCAT) is the most critical milestone of their academic journey. The pressure to score high is immense, but before you even step into the examination hall, there is a foundational hurdle you must clear flawlessly: the official Pakistan Medical & Dental Council (PMDC) registration process.

Every year, thousands of students jeopardize their hard work by making simple, avoidable errors during the initial signup phase. A mismatched name, a typo in the identification number, or an incorrect email address can lead to roll number slip delays, result complications, or even disqualification.

If you are looking at the signup screen and feeling overwhelmed, you are not alone. This comprehensive guide breaks down the PMDC MDCAT 2026 portal account creation process step-by-step, ensuring your application gets accepted without a hitch.

The Core Strategy: Why First-Time Accuracy Matters

The official signup interface features a prominent, red warning: “MAKE SURE ALL INFORMATION FILLED IN THE BELOW FORM IS CORRECT BEFORE SUBMISSION.”

This warning exists because the PMDC portal locks certain primary data fields after submission to prevent identity fraud and duplicate applications. Modifying these details later often requires manual verification, helpline calls, or visiting the PMDC headquarters—stressful distractions you cannot afford while preparing for a highly competitive exam.

As shown in the portal interface image, the signup page requires a series of specific personal and security identifiers. Let’s look at exactly how to fill out each field accurately.

Step-by-Step Breakdown of the PMDC MDCAT Signup Form

1. Applicant & Father’s Name (As Per CNIC)

  • Applicant Name: Type your full legal name exactly as it appears on your Computerized National Identity Card (CNIC), B-Form, or passport. Avoid using nicknames, abbreviations, or missing middle names.
  • Father Name: Enter your father’s name precisely as documented on your government-issued identity papers.

Critical Tip: If your CNIC spells your name as “Muhammad Ahmad,” do not write “M. Ahmad” or “Ahmad” alone. Spelling mismatches between your registration profile and your physical ID card can lead to being barred from the examination center on test day.

2. Selecting the Correct Identification Type

The portal accommodates different student age brackets and backgrounds by offering four distinct identification options. Choosing the correct one is vital for your verification process:

Identification TypeWho is it for?Key Requirement
CNICApplicants aged 18 or above residing in Pakistan.Must be valid and issued by NADRA.
B-FORMDomestic applicants under the age of 18.The National Identity Number listed on the child registration certificate.
NICOPOverseas Pakistani citizens holding dual nationality or living abroad.Valid National Identity Card for Overseas Pakistanis.
Juvenile-CardCitizens under 18 who have opted for a chip-based smart ID card.Issued by NADRA for minors.

3. Contact & Demographic Details

  • Cell Number: Enter an active mobile number starting with the correct network operator code (e.g., 0300, 0333, 0345). Do not use a number that is currently converted or ported to another network, as automated SMS alerts from PMDC regarding test dates, venues, and results may fail to deliver.
  • Gender: Select Male or Female from the dropdown list.
  • Birth Date: Use the built-in calendar picker tool to select your exact date of birth as recorded by NADRA.

4. Digital Credentials & Account Security

  • Email Address: Provide a highly secure, functional personal email address that you check daily. Avoid using older accounts to which you might lose access, or temporary emails set up by internet cafe operators. All official correspondence, password reset tokens, and registration confirmations will be routed here.
  • Password Strategy: Choose a password that is a minimum of 6 characters long. For optimal security, mix uppercase letters, lowercase letters, and numbers. Confirm the password by retyping it exactly in the subsequent field.

5. Passing the Human Verification Captcha

To prevent automated bots from overloading the server, the PMDC registration page includes a straightforward mathematical challenge (e.g., 6 + 5 =). Compute the total, input the correct digit in the box, and click Sign Up to complete the initial phase.

Common Registration Mistakes to Avoid

  • Using a Friend’s or Cyber Cafe’s Email: If an internet cafe worker creates your account using their own email, you risk losing access to your profile when crucial updates, roll number slips, or result notifications are sent out. Always use an account you personally control.
  • Confusing CNIC and B-Form Numbers: The number format is identical, but ensure you select the correct dropdown type corresponding to the physical card you will carry to the test center.
  • Ignoring Typos Before Clicking Submit: Take 60 seconds to cross-reference every single line with your physical identity card before finalizing the registration.

Troubleshooting Tips for Common Portal Issues

The Page Fails to Load or Times Out

During peak registration hours, thousands of applicants attempt to access mdcat.pmdc.pk simultaneously, causing server lag. If the page freezes or fails to submit:

  1. Clear your web browser’s cache and cookies.
  2. Switch to a stable desktop browser like Google Chrome or Mozilla Firefox instead of using a mobile device.
  3. Try completing your registration during off-peak hours, such as late at night or early in the morning.

Did Not Receive a Confirmation Email?

If you completed the signup form but haven’t received a validation link:

  • Check your Spam, Junk, and Promotions folders; automated system emails are frequently miscategorized by email filters.
  • Wait 15–30 minutes before trying again, as high server traffic can delay email dispatch queues.

Summary & Next Steps

Creating your portal account is only the first phase of securing your exam seat. Once you successfully hit the Sign Up button, you will need to log back in using your credentials to upload your passport-sized photographs, enter your academic marks (SSC/HSSC or equivalent), select your preferred city test center, and print out the bank fee challan.
